Dizziness during shock occurs due to a sudden drop in blood pressure and reduced blood flow to the brain. This can happen because the body is responding to stress by releasing hormones that affect blood vessels and heart rate. Additionally, the body's fight-or-flight response may divert blood away from non-essential systems to prepare for immediate action, further contributing to feelings of dizziness.
